发明名称 Improved process for the catalytic synthesis of hydrocarbons
摘要 Liquid hydrocarbons are synthesized from carbon monoxide and hydrogen in the presence of a catalyst comprising a major proportion of an iron component and a minor proportion of a fluorine compound of potassium. The latter may be potassium fluoride or complex fluorides such as potassium aluminium fluoride and potassium fluosilicate, and may constitute 0.1-10, preferably about 1 per cent, of the iron component such as red or yellow iron oxide or iron ore such as h matite, limonite, and magnetite. The iron oxide may be moistened with aqueous potassium fluoride solution, dried and shaped, if desired with addition of 3-4 per cent of a binder, e.g. a stearate, which is later removed by roasting at 800-1200 DEG F. The impregnated oxide may be reduced, for example with hydrogen at 600-1400 DEG F., and then sintered in a non-oxidizing atmosphere at 1000-1800 DEG F. The synthesis is effected under conventional conditions, e.g. 450-850 DEG F., 3-25 atms., H2 : CO of 0.6-3 : 1, and 100-2500 vols./vol./hr. When olefin formation is desired, temperatures of 10-50 DEG F. above the optimum for maximum yields of liquid, preferably 630-680 DEG F., are used.
